About Marjorine

Marjorine, a name with English origins, is a variation of Marjorie. It evokes a sense of timeless elegance. The name's meaning is closely tied to its roots, signifying "pearl" or "drop of the sea." This connection to precious gems instantly lends a sense of beauty and rarity to the name. Marjorine shares the same charming associations as its more common counterpart, suggesting sophistication and grace. While less frequently used than Marjorie, Marjorine's unique quality makes it a distinctive choice for parents seeking something special.
